Shroomies


2-Bit Shroom-em-Up Fun!

Shroomies was originally created for the Black & White Jam in 2022 by a team of four. We had a week to create a game based around the theme of "Death is a new beginning", while working within the constraints of only being allowed to use black and white for the visuals. I worked on the art, animation and game design, specifically the enemy design.

The game is a SHMUP/bullet hell that follows the journey of a grumpy mushroom fighting their way through waves of flowers. Upon dying, the player restarts the game as a new mushroom, with their previous one being reborn as a Shroomy (a lil helper that provides back-up fire and takes his for you). With each death comes progress, allowing for the next generation of shrooms a better fighting chance at making it to the final boss.

In March 2023, Shroomies had the honor of being presented at the GDC 2023 New York Pavilion as a part of the Mayor's Office Booth. Shroomies, alongside snapshot, were shown as examples of current CUNY student games promoting the city's in-the-works gaming pathways education program. In April 2023, Shroomies was accepted into RPI GameFest, where it was tabled alongside several other student games from schools across New York, Massachusetts and Connecticut. At the awards ceremony, from the 40+ games accepted into the showcase, Shroomies won the Grand Prize for Best Student Game.


Due to the positive reception of the game, the team reunited in June 2023 to start development on a new, more complete reimagining of Shroomies. This version ditches the black and white limitation in favor of allowing 4 colors on screen at a time. The structure of the game is also expanded upon to include more rogue-lite features, such as upgrades between waves. Shroomies themselves have also been reworked, now being obtainable mid-level through spending mulch points.


Since restarting development, Shroomies has been showcased at a variety of events. Most notably, Shroomies was the featured game at the Video Games: The Great Connector pop-up exhibit from March 9 - 15, 2024. The game continues to be widely used at Gaming Pathways and CUNY events promoting their upcoming game design degree program as an example of student work. Development has been put on pause since March 2024.

QUICKDRAW


Rock-Paper-Scissors in the Wild West

Originally released in 2021 for Steam, QUICKDRAW is a simple fighting game that takes the form of a wild west standoff. Each round players wait for a randomly timed cue before firing, choosing between three different actions that beat each other out (like in rock-paper-scissors!). The game is very approachable, while allowing for deep mind games and reaction time tests between players.

I was contracted in 2022 to work on post-launch content for the game, specifically characters. Work on each character consisted of concept sketches, an idle, 3 basic attack, death animations, and two cinematic 'punish' animations (akin to supers or finishers in a fighting game).

The final character was completed in 2024. During my time on the project I had created 12 unique and fully fleshed out characters, ranging from ghostly vigilantes to cyborg dogs, to a lifeguard.

snapshot


Reminiscing on 30 Years

This game was created for Clicker Jam Winter 2023 in a team of two. We had 10 days to create a clicker game based around the theme of Interdimensional. I worked on the art and dialogue, as well as on the game design and story.

Rather than creating a clicker game with the goal of increasingly incrementing larger numbers, we decided to create one where a smaller increment unit is more desirable. This gave us the idea of setting our game on a calendar, where the player wants to land on a specific date, and to do so, needs to proceed using smaller and smaller increments of time (years -> months -> weeks). The story is about a ghost who lost their memories and is trying to find the happiest day of their past life. To unlock smaller increments they need to collect key memories scattered across 30 years in the form of polaroids.

In March 2023, snapshot had the honor of being presented at the GDC 2023 New York Pavilion as a part of the Mayor's Office Booth. The game, alongside Shroomies, were shown as examples of current CUNY student games promoting the city's in-the-works gaming pathways education program. In April 2023, snapshot was accepted into RPI GameFest, where it was tabled alongside several other student games from schools across New York, Massachusetts and Connecticut. At the awards ceremony snapshot won the Excellence in Narrative Award.

GBC Monsters


2-Bit Beasts(?)

GBC Monsters is an ongoing personal project that I've been working on since 2021. It is a collection of oddball creatures, originally drawn in a style reminiscent of the pixel art found in old Game Boy Color games. Since then the creatures have been adapted into other styles and mediums as well.

The origin for many designs stem from the idea of combining a species of plant or animal together with a manmade object or concept (seals + painting, embroidery + organized crime, etc.). Designs take some inspiration from those found in Pokémon, Dragon Quest and Earthbound, while the art is based on the color limitations found in Game Boy Color games (with most consisting of black, white, and 2 other colors).

There are currently over 50 monsters sprites created, and over 100 sketches for future monsters. Some have started receiving their own idle animations, as well as low-poly 3D models. I sell stickers of them online, as well as at events.


Wilds of Whisker Woods


2D Sidescrolling Cat-former

Wilds of Whisker Woods is a 2D platformer game about a cat lost in a forest, trying to find her way back home. Ruffles (the cat) can run, jump, perform a dash, and climb up walls. The gameplay takes heavy inspiration from titles such as Celeste and Super Meat Boy.

I was contracted during the Fall of 2021 to create the art assets for an early build of the game. My work included creating a tileset for the first world. It features bushes, flowers, trees, bridges and signs, as well as interactables such as collapsing platforms, chestnut spitting plants, and springboards. Additionally, I created the animations for Ruffles, the level-select overworld tileset, and all the UI and menu components.

Development on the game was put on-hold in 2022. The developer has however given me the OK to share the art I made. The images below are all mockup scenes created using the assets.

Gobi


High-Score Sewer Climb

Gobi was created for ScoreSpace Jam #19 in a team of four. Over the course of 3 days the goal was to create a game based around the theme of Parkour that also incorporated the LootLocker scoreboard system in some way. What we ended up with is a short game about gobi jerboa who fell down a sewer and has to jump their way back to the top. Watch out for rising sewage!

Our idea was to create a game where the main park tool was a jump that has to be charged before releasing, with the buildup determining the distance the character travels. This would apply to both grounded jump and wall jumps. The goal is to hop your way to the top of the level as fast as possible. Points are determined based on completion time, as well as tricks that can be performed and cans that can be kicked for extra points.

I worked on all the art and animation for the game. This included creating Gobi's sprite sheets, the sewer tilesets, the UI and effects.

Dream Puzzle


Explore a Snoozescape...

This was a project for the Intercollegiate Game Network (ICGN) February 2021 Game Jam. The theme was Internal and External.
Our team decided on making a small exploration focused puzzle-platformer game set in a cloudy dreamscape.

The dreamworld itself is the "internal" and the bits of story that can be found by interacting with different objects would be the "external", as they would tell what the character is going through in real life. The player had to gather orbs and place them on their respective pedestals, which alter the state of on/off blocks and change the path forward. The goal is to have all 4 orbs on their pedestals, unlocking the door to the end.

I was responsible for the art, which includes the player character, tiles, and UI. I also did the level design, creating the layout of the map and making sure it worked as one large puzzle. The project did not end up reaching a playable state due to multiple team members having to drop out from the jam. All the art assets and level layouts were however finished.

Mercury


Temperature is Key

This was a project for the Level Up Circle May 2021 Game Jam. The theme was Temperature is Key. Our team made a puzzle platformer based on temperature and states of matter. The main character Mercury wields a giant thermometer that she uses to interact with the environment and enemies in order to solve puzzles.

There is a thermometer meter that starts at 0. Whenever Mercury defeats a hot enemy (such as the burner) the thermometer goes up by +1, and whenever she defeats a cold enemy (such as the flask) it goes down by -1. These hot/cold resources are spent on manipulating the environment, such as by melting ice blocks, turning steam into cloud platforms, and freezing puddles. They can also be used on other objects such as by thawing a frozen fan, freezing a button to keep it held down, or changing the air temperature in a balloon so it descends or ascends.

I was responsible for most of the art, level design, and gameplay mechanic concepts. The game is playable, but unfortunately not all the mechanics were properly implemented in time. As such the uploaded version is a very barebones platformer.

Splashalotl


Good clean fun!

This was created for Global Game Jam 2025 in a team of six. Over the weekend we created a game based around the theme of Bubble. Our team design a 2-player multiplayer game, in which two axolotl living inside a washer help with doing the laundry. They do so by running on the outskirts of the washer and shooting colored bubbles as the clothing being spun around. Pink bubbles represent soap, while blue bubbles are water. Once an enemy is hit with both soap and water they become bubbled, and can be collected into laundry baskets. Before being collected however, they can be hit back and forth to increase the bubble's score multiplier and score higher combos.

I worked on the gameplay design for the game, coming up with the idea for the washer and bubbling mechanics, as well as created all the art assets for the game. This included the axolotl, clothing enemies, bubble animations and their particles, and the washing machine background.

Frog Goes for a Swim


Go for a Soak, but don't Croak!

This was a game done for a Fall 2019 class project. The assignment was to create a simple Frogger clone in the visual programming software Clickteam Fusion. The requirements were to recreate the basic game using stock assets and adding one new mechanic. I took it a little further, making all the graphics myself, and adding multiple new mechanics.

Play as a frog trying to reach the ocean while dodging beach themed obstacles. The crabs move horizontally and are eager to get their pincers on the frog. The seagull flies overhead, and swoops in if you step into its shadow. The beachball bounces all around the screen. Watch out not to get squashed! Reaching the water and grabbing frog coins nets you points, and every 50 points you earn an extra life. Each time you reach the water the tide sends you back to the start and the obstacles speed up (Literal wave after wave!).
